Dr. Orifici earned a Bachelor of Science in Biology with a minor in Psychology and a Master of Science in Counseling and Human Relations at Villanova University in Pennsylvania. Upon graduation, she worked for several years in an inpatient hospital setting and then a day treatment center before obtaining her Doctorate in Clinical Psychology (PsyD) at the Massachusetts School of Professional Psychology in 1997. During her graduate training, Dr. Orifici completed five years of supervised clinical work in a variety of outpatient settings before joining The Counseling Center (now LIfeStance Health) in 1999. Dr. Orifici is licensed to practice as a clinical psychologist in the state of New Hampshire. She enjoys providing individual and group therapy for adults and has a special interest in working with couples struggling with relationship issues. Her style is interactive and she strives to provide a safe, comfortable, non-judgmental environment for her clients in order to promote healing and personal growth. Her areas of expertise include treating anxiety, depression, attention deficit disorders, childhood trauma, and stress-related problems as well as relationship and parenting difficulties. Utilizing an integrative, collaborative approach to treatment, Dr. Orifici draws on her clients’ strengths to help them overcome life challenges. She incorporates the use of many different treatment strategies in order to tailor treatment to each individual’s unique needs, while helping her clients develop coping strategies to manage troubling symptoms and improve overall functioning and life satisfaction.
